The WardiTV Team League returns after a six year hiatus for its 10th season! We stepped away from the team league due to the rise of the Chinese Team Championship, which eventually became the World Team League, taking the main role of a team league in SC2. SC2 has changed a lot since there was last a WardiTV Team League and we are trying to approach this Season in a way that allows us to have fun with the format despite the lack of teams in SC2.

Team Rules
For any established organisations that have a StarCraft 2 team there are no restrictions for signing up as this team - though you will need a minimum of three players in order to participate. Any player officially part of your team is eligible to partake. New additions during the season after the first matches have started must be confirmed with our admin team.
We will also be allowing players to combine themselves into a team just for this event, though there are some restrictions in this situation:
Team must have a designated leader to communicate with admin team.
Team must create a team name for the event.
Team cannot have less than 3 players but also may not have more than 4 players.
Team cannot have more than 2 players above 3000 Aligulac rating from the February 4th Aligulac Ranking (List 416) - http://aligulac.com/periods/416/?sort=&race=ptzrs&nats=all
Team will have any prize money split evenly between players on the team.
Format
The event starts with a Round Robin group stage - depending on sign-ups we will host either 1 or 2 groups. We may hold qualifiers depending on the sign-ups, but this will be announced later. The aim is for teams to play around 5 round robin matches in group stage before advancing to a double elimination playoff bracket.
Match format will be BO7 pro-league format, with 6 BO1 games predetermined and an ace match. Four games will be played as 1v1 and two games will be played as 2v2. The ace match will be 1v1. All six predetermined games are played regardless of the score.
Teams may not use the same player more than twice during all 1v1 games of a match (this includes the ace match). Teams may not use the same 2v2 team more than once in a match - so for each 2v2 game you must use a different player combination.
Playoffs will feature the same match format but games will be BO3 instead of BO1 - apart from the ace match which will remain BO1.
